Seat belts are designed to fit adults, not growing children. Keep children in a belt-positioning booster seat until a vehicle’s adult seat belt fits properly. In rear-facing seats, shoulder straps should lie flat and be placed through the slot that is at or just below a child’s shoulders.

Here are a few resources that may be able to provide free and reduced price seats:ġ) Local Safe Kids Coalition – Many Safe Kids coalitions supply free or reduced price seats or can recommend where they can be acquired in your area.
